PM Shehbaz warns Imran Khan “not to cross limits’

Published by
Web Desk

ISLAMABAD: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if on Thursday warned PTI Chief Imran Khan not to cross limits giving statements about split of the country.

PM Shehbaz Tweeted, “While I am in Turkey inking agreements, Imran Niazi is making threats against the country. If at all any proof was needed that Niazi is unfit for public office, his latest interview suffices”.

He warned Imran Khan and says “Do your politics but don’t dare to cross limits & talk about the division of Pakistan.

PPP Leader Khurshid Shah

Shah said that Imran Khan exposed today, I always said that Imran was introduced in the politics under an anti-Pakistan agenda.

PMLN Leader Talal Chadhary

Talal has said that former PM Imran Khan is so confused that he is giving such statements.
